The South African Football Association (SAFA) has been hit with sanctions after FIFA ruled that Bafana Bafana fielded an ineligible player in their 2026 FIFA World Cup preliminary qualifier against Lesotho.
FIFA Ruling
According to a statement from the FIFA Disciplinary Committee, midfielder Teboho Mokoena was not eligible to play in the Group C clash on 21 March 2025, which South Africa had initially won. The incident was deemed a violation of Article 19 of the FIFA Disciplinary Code and Article 14 of the World Cup Preliminary Competition Regulations.
As a result, FIFA has declared the match forfeited in favour of Lesotho, with a 3-0 scoreline awarded.
Financial Penalty and Player Warning
In addition to the points deduction, SAFA has been fined CHF 10,000 (approx. R210,000). Meanwhile, Mokoena himself has escaped with a warning rather than a suspension, though the ruling places scrutiny on SAFA’s administrative processes.
Appeal Process
The decision was officially communicated to SAFA today. They now have ten days to request a detailed motivated decision, which would then be published on FIFA’s legal website. Importantly, the sanction remains open to a potential appeal before the FIFA Appeal Committee.
Updated Group C Standings
Following the deduction, the race in CAF World Cup Qualifying Group C has tightened significantly:
- Benin – 14 pts (+4)
- South Africa – 14 pts (+3)
- Nigeria – 11 pts (+2)
- Rwanda – 11 pts (0)
- Lesotho – 9 pts (-3)
- Zimbabwe – 4 pts
With goal difference, goals scored, and head-to-head records serving as tie-breakers, Bafana Bafana now find themselves under mounting pressure with just a slim margin separating them from Nigeria and Rwanda.
